amplified: csuf's common listen program

The Office of Engagement and Belonging is excited to announce Amplified: CSUF's Common Listen Program! Amplified is a proactive dialogue series that harnesses the power of community through podcasts.

By educating the campus community on equity and social justice issues through open dialogue, Amplified aims to provide the space for participants to develop essential skills for engaging in conversations across differences and foster critical connections between personal identity and social justice.

Each month, a highlighted podcast will be chosen for the campus community to listen and come together for dialogue. Join Amplified dialogues to explore, learn, and contribute to a more equitable and inclusive campus environment!
